Output 638edde853070459e3e1b832b159d0e07169bdbaf654bc0df7196f5233cb3ca8:586

value
9734868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5426c1381dac399858a0fe9a2ad0fc684de015 OP_EQUAL
address
MPRmuyvCVYshq3YfWFRym1PPcYet5HkMzd
transaction
638edde853070459e3e1b832b159d0e07169bdbaf654bc0df7196f5233cb3ca8
spent
true